Key Applications Transforming Indian Farming
Precision Agriculture Drones serve multiple critical functions in modern farming operations. These versatile machines excel in crop health monitoring, using advanced sensors to detect early signs of disease, nutrient deficiencies, and pest infestations. This advanced unmanned aerial system allows for precise monitoring of crop health, soil conditions, and irrigation needs, providing farmers with comprehensive data for informed decision-making.
Precision spraying capabilities represent another breakthrough application of Precision Agriculture Drones. Unlike traditional methods that often result in over-application or missed areas, these drones can apply pesticides, fertilizers, and other treatments with remarkable accuracy. Marut Drones’ AG365 exemplifies this capability, offering farmers the ability to conduct targeted treatments that reduce chemical usage while maximizing effectiveness.
Mapping and surveying functions of Precision Agriculture Drones enable farmers to create detailed field maps, assess crop variations, and plan optimal planting strategies. The ability to capture high-resolution aerial imagery helps identify patterns invisible from ground level, leading to more strategic agricultural planning.
Precision Agriculture Drones incorporate advanced sensors including RGB cameras, multispectral sensors, thermal imaging cameras, and LIDAR systems. These sensors enable comprehensive data collection for soil analysis, crop health assessment, and field mapping. The integration of art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ms processes this data to provide actionable insights for farmers.

Benefits and Impact on Farming Efficiency
The implementation of Precision Agriculture Drones delivers measurable benefits across various aspects of farming operations. Time management improvements are particularly significant, as these drones can cover large areas quickly while providing detailed analysis that would take days to accomplish manually. Cost-effectiveness emerges from reduced labor requirements, optimized resource usage, and improved crop yields.
Data-driven decision making represents perhaps the most transformative aspect of Precision Agriculture Drones. Marut Drones’ systems monitor crop health, perform precision spraying, and provide data-driven insights for better decision-making, enabling farmers to move from intuition-based to evidence-based farming practices.
Environmental sustainability benefits include reduced chemical usage, minimized soil compaction from heavy machinery, and improved water management through precise irrigation recommendations provided by Precision Agriculture Drones.
